Principal Angular Software Engineer
Job in
Philadelphia, Philadelphia County, Pennsylvania, 19117, USA
Listed on 2026-06-02
Listing for:
The Jonus Group
Full Time
position Listed on 2026-06-02
Job specializations:
-
Software Development
Full Stack Developer, Software Engineer, Cloud Engineer - Software, Angular Developer
Job Description & How to Apply Below
Principal Software Developer - Angular / .NET (Hybrid)
Job Summary
Seeking a highly skilled and experienced Principal Software Developer to join a dynamic and technology-driven team in the insurance industry.
This role offers a unique opportunity to combine hands-on development with technical leadership, contributing to the design and implementation of scalable, full-stack applications using Angular and .NET. The ideal candidate will play a pivotal role in shaping the technical direction of the platform, mentoring team members, and collaborating across departments to deliver high-quality software solutions. This position follows a hybrid work model, requiring occasional onsite collaboration approximately twice per month.
Compensation Package
- Competitive salary commensurate with experience
- Comprehensive health, dental, and vision insurance
- Generous paid time off and holiday schedule
- Professional development opportunities and training programs
- Flexible hybrid work environment
- Serve as a senior engineer on an agile development team, contributing to the delivery of full-stack applications.
- Design and develop modern Angular front-end solutions integrated with .NET-based APIs.
- Mentor and guide developers through code reviews, pair programming, and technical leadership.
- Collaborate with product managers, backend engineers, and QA teams to translate business requirements into scalable, high-quality solutions.
- Influence architectural decisions across multiple application domains to ensure scalability and maintainability.
- Develop and maintain shared technical standards, documentation, and best practices.
- Ensure adherence to performance, security, and code quality standards.
- Partner with QA teams to support automated testing and ensure reliable software releases.
- 10+ years of software development experience, with a strong background in C#, .NET, and Angular.
- 5+ years of experience with modern Angular frameworks and Type Script.
- Proven expertise in building scalable front-end architectures, reusable components, and shared libraries.
- Strong knowledge of RESTful APIs and integration with backend services.
- Familiarity with state management, reactive programming, and modern build tooling.
- Experience designing and deploying applications in cloud-based environments, preferably Azure.
- Solid understanding of distributed systems, microservices architecture, and CI/CD pipelines.
- Excellent collaboration and communication skills, with a proven ability to work effectively in agile engineering teams.
To View & Apply for jobs on this site that accept applications from your location or country, tap the button below to make a Search.
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
Search for further Jobs Here:
×